Heads up: if the Lintrock baseline file in the Quarrow repo drifts from main, CI fails with a "stale baseline" error even when the code is fine. Quick fix is to regenerate the baseline on a clean checkout and re-push. If a customer build is blocked, confirm the failing run matches the token below before escalating.

build token for yadug-yagag: htk21_c863c33eb8b82c0c9c152

**Action Item SB-7:** The Brambleclip stale-branch cleanup bot deleted two branches that were referenced by open deploy pipelines, causing Thursday's rollback failure. We are adding a pipeline-reference check before any deletion and a 48-hour soft-delete window with restore tooling. On-call engineers should treat any unexpected branch deletion page as restorable, not catastrophic. Owner: platform tooling, due end of quarter. The restore procedure and bot configuration reference are on the internal page below.

operations page: https://confluence.lumicsys.internal/projects/display/projects/display

# Timetabler Env Vars

For release: the Chalkline solver reads all configuration from `.env` at startup. `SOLVER_THREADS` and `TERM_LENGTH_WEEKS` are safe to vary per environment, but the constraint-service credential must match the deployed tier exactly or solves will be rejected mid-run. Set the ordinary variables first, then place the credential on the line that follows.

secret setting of tajof-bahif: COURIER_KEY3=65d

## Textfold Environments

Quick note for reviewers: Textfold sniffs encoding on every uploaded text file before parsing. We try BOM detection first, then fall back to a confidence-scored guess via the charset probe. Staging is deliberately stricter than prod — anything below 0.8 confidence gets rejected there so we catch weird exports early. If you're touching the detector, compare behavior across both tiers. The current per-environment values are listed below.

config for yahof-tajop:
zorath:
  pin: 7493
  metrics_host: metrics.zorath.tolvaqsys.internal
  tenant: praiel
  seal: seal_fd9cd4f1